Ohio 24-hour abortion waiting period under legal attack as feared by amendment opponents
The fears of anti-abortion advocates in Ohio are being realized as abortion rights supporters challenge the state’s 24-hour waiting period rule as at odds with the abortion rights amendment enshrined into the state constitution last fall. Controversy and debate arise from Ohio State Rep. Phil Plummer’s push for huge state pension reform
Columbus, Ohio – During a recent Ohio Retirement Study Council (ORSC) meeting, State Representative Phil Plummer presented an ambitious proposal aimed at tackling the continuous governance and financial management problems inside Ohio’s state pension systems. Plummer’s proposal seeks Ohio’s five main state pension systems to be consolidated into a single entity, a move that has sparked a debate among stakeholders and experts.
Rare roseate tern spotted along Lake Erie. Here's how you can get a glimpse of the bird
Birders, head to the city of Huron on the shores of Lake Erie to catch a glimpse of a rare visitor to the Buckeye State, a roseate tern. It's the first documented sighting of a roseate tern in the state, said Jamey Emmert, avian education coordinator for the Ohio Department of Natural Resources. It's very unusual to find this coastal bird so far inland.

Chance to hold Annie’s gun returns
GREENVILLE — Take your best shot to hold a real Annie Oakley gun!. Set your sights inside Garst Museum during the Gathering at Garst outdoor festival. Annie Oakley enthusiasts can hold Annie’s 1910 J. Stevens .22 caliber deluxe target rifle with a Scheutzen butt. This event was so popular last year, its first year offered, that the Annie Oakley Center Foundation is offering it again with extended hours.
Christ Hospital named top hospital in Cincinnati region by US News & World Report
U.S. News & World Report just released its ranking of the best hospitals in the country, and Christ Hospital was named the No. 1 hospital in Cincinnati. The outlet used hospital performance metrics such as mortality rates and preventable complications to evaluate 5,000 hospitals across the country. Of them, 11% earned the best hospitals designation.
